Abstract
Systematic microstructural investigations on ultrafine eutectic Ti-Fe-Sn alloys reveal that formation of the unique bimodal eutectic structure upon solidification is originated by quasi-peritectic reaction cooperated with two distinct univariant reactions. Based on this understanding, it is possible to control the volume fraction and morphology of the bimodal eutectic structures thus influencing both strength and plasticity of the samples at room temperature compression.
